How much do delivery driver associ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for delivery driver associate in Laurel, MD is $17.67,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.20 and $18.85 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a delivery driver associate?

To thrive as a Delivery Driver Associate, you need a valid driver's license, a clean driving record, and a strong understanding of local routes and navigation. Familiarity with GPS devices, mobile delivery apps, and basic vehicle maintenance tools is commonly required. Excellent time management, customer service, and problem-solving abilities help you stand out in this role. These skills ensure timely and accurate deliveries, customer satisfaction, and safe operation in a dynamic work environment.

What are some common challenges faced by delivery driver associates, and how can they be managed effectively?

Delivery Driver Associates often encounter challenges such as navigating heavy traffic, meeting tight delivery schedules, and handling unexpected changes like address issues or customer availability. Effective time management and route planning are essential for overcoming these obstacles. Many companies provide training and navigation tools to help drivers manage their workload and stay organized. Open communication with dispatchers and team members can also help resolve issues quickly and ensure a smooth delivery experience.

Job description

Job Summary

The Local Delivery Driver for The Restaurant Store is responsible for handling the loading and delivery of orders for local customers. The Local Delivery Driver is expected to perpetuate high levels of customer service while navigating delivery routes and completing threshold-level delivery services. In the event of any downtime or lapse of orders, the Local Delivery Driver is expected to serve as an Order Fulfillment Associate within the store itself, assisting with daily customer order fulfillment responsibilities. 

Responsibilities
  • Organize and load picked and prepared customer orders into delivery van according to order of delivery 
  • Complete daily delivery route(s) according to order identified using approved company software 
  • Professionally and politely interact with customers and deliver product to customer locations according to company policy 
  • Effectively refer customers to a member of the Sales team to answer relevant questions 
  • Maintain general cleanliness of delivery van 
  • Complete daily inspection of delivery van according to company policies 
  • Perform additional tasks and support initiatives as assigned by management to ensure smooth location operations and alignment with overall business goals 
  • Assist with store operational tasks as needed 
Physical Requirements
  • Work is performed while standing and/or walking, up to and including 9 hours/day.
  • Requires the ability to communicate effectively using speech, vision, and hearing.
  • Requires the regular use of hands for simple grasping and fine manipulations.
  • Requires regular bending, squatting, crawling, climbing, and reaching.
  • Requires the ability to regularly lift, carry, push, or pull medium weights, up to 50lbs.
